As a cover teacher, you will be required to provide cross curricular cover supervision across the school day between the hours of 8.30 and 3.30pm when the teacher is absent. This would be on a daily basis, however, there are opportunities to continue working on a short term placement within a school if the feedback is good, as schools will continually ask for you back for continuity.
There will be no planning and preparation required as the teacher will send in work for students to complete, including extension work. Therefore your role would be to ensure students complete the work and also manage students behaviour within the classroom.
